Big Mom and Kaido’s Destiny One Piece

When considering the fates of Big Mom and Kaido in One Piece, it’s worth looking at how the series has handled character deaths in the past. Fans of One Piece are familiar with “suspended animation,” a technique in which a character appears to die but later reveals himself to have survived. Eiichiro Oda, the creator of “One Piece”, has used this narrative technique many times to create suspense and disbelief in readers.

For example, in the Alabasta arc, Pell was an important character who was believed to have sacrificed himself by leaving the city with a deadly bomb. However, to everyone’s surprise, Pell miraculously survived the explosion. Similarly, Jaguar D. Saul’s apparent death seemed to be at the hands of Aokiji, but he was later discovered to be alive and hidden in a mysterious “secret place” by Bega Punk, which contradicting his death.

It’s worth noting, however, that these instances involve relatively minor characters within the grand scope of the story. Big Mom and Kaido’s situation is completely different, as they are the main antagonists and huge characters in the One Piece world. Their importance and impact on the narrative makes their potential deaths all the more significant.

In the One Piece universe, character deaths often occur in flashbacks, providing important context for the story. However, the only major characters to die in the current timeline are Whitebeard and Ace, both of whom were given grand, emotional, and meaningful deaths. On the other hand, neither Big Mom nor Kaido got such a clear farewell.

About One Piece

One Piece is a famous Japanese manga series in all caps created by the talented artist and writer Eiichiro Oda. This fascinating series has been serialized in Shueisha’s shonen manga magazine “Weekly Shonen Jump” since July 1997. As of July 2023, the individual chapters have been compiled into an impressive 106 volumes of short comics.

The core of the story revolves around the thrilling adventures of the brave protagonist Monkey D. Luffy and his brave Straw Hat Pirates. Their journey unfolds on the vast and dangerous Grand Line as they pursue the legendary and elusive treasure known as “One Piece” with the ultimate goal of becoming the next Pirate King.

Beyond its manga origins, One Piece has grown into a media franchise spanning all forms of entertainment. It has been adapted into a festival film produced by Production IG and a critically acclaimed animated series produced by Toei Animation, which first aired in 1999. The animated series also includes 14 animated features, one original video animation and 13 television specials. Additionally, the series has spawned diverse merchandise such as trading card games and numerous video games.

One Piece’s popularity extends beyond Japan’s borders, with Viz Media holding the license to distribute the English version in North America and the United Kingdom, and Madman Entertainment holding the license for distribution in Australia. The animated series was licensed to publish an English version in North America by 4Kids Entertainment in 2004, and was subsequently acquired by Funimation in 2007.

One Piece has been critically acclaimed for its excellent storytelling, imaginative world-building, striking artwork, well-crafted characters, and clever humor. It has won numerous awards and is consistently rated one of the greatest comics of all time by reviewers, reviewers, and readers.

The success of One Piece is truly unprecedented. As of August 2022, the comic has had a cumulative circulation of more than 516.6 million copies in 61 countries and regions around the world, consolidating its status as the best-selling comic series in history and the best-selling comic series in terms of book sales. Several volumes of the manga broke publishing records, including setting the record for the largest first printing of a book in Japan.

The series also received the prestigious Guinness World Record for “the most volumes of the same comic series published by a single author” in 2015 and 2022. It is worth noting that “One Piece” has been the best-selling comic for eleven consecutive years from 2008 to 2018, and is the only comic with a continuous circulation of more than 3 million copies for more than ten years. In addition, it is the only comic to have sold more than 1 million copies of all published single volumes.
